What is the value of the discriminant for the quadratic equation 2x2− x + 8 = 0?

2x² - x + 8 = 0
D
iscriminant = b² - 4ac
a=2,  b=-1,  c=8

D =  (-1)² - 4 * 2 * 8 = 1 - 64 = -63
